The Superstition Mountains, located just outside Phoenix, Arizona, are a treasure trove of natural wonders, cultural significance, and enduring legends. For centuries, prospectors and adventurers have flocked to these mountains in search of the legendary Lost Dutchman's Gold Mine. While many hikers focus on uncovering the secrets of this fabled mine, few venture off the beaten path to discover the hidden waterfalls that cascade through the Superstition Mountains.
